Preparing Your Phone for Recycling
Before recycling your phone, it is essential to prepare the device properly to ensure data security and maximize the recycling process’s effectiveness. The first step involves backing up any important data such as contacts, photos, and documents. This can be done using cloud services or transferring files to a computer or external storage device. After securing your data, you should perform a factory reset to erase all personal information from the device.
It is also advisable to remove any accessories such as SIM cards, memory cards, and cases. These components may need to be recycled separately or reused. Some recycling centers accept phones with batteries intact, but it is best to check local guidelines since lithium-ion batteries may require special handling due to safety concerns.
Key preparation steps include:
- Backing up essential data
- Removing SIM and memory cards
- Performing a factory reset
- Detaching accessories like cases and chargers
- Checking battery removal policies
Methods of Phone Recycling
There are several pathways through which phones can be recycled, each with varying environmental and economic impacts. Understanding these methods helps consumers choose the most responsible option.
- Manufacturer Take-Back Programs: Many phone manufacturers offer recycling programs where consumers can send back old devices. These programs often refurbish phones for resale or responsibly recycle components.
- Retailer Recycling: Electronics retailers frequently provide in-store recycling bins or mail-in options. Some retailers offer incentives such as discounts or trade-in credits for participating.
- Certified E-Waste Recyclers: Specialized companies handle electronic waste by dismantling devices, extracting valuable materials, and safely disposing of hazardous substances.
- Donation or Resale: If the phone is still functional, donating or selling it extends its lifecycle, reducing environmental impact.
Recycling Method | Process | Benefits | Considerations |
---|---|---|---|
Manufacturer Take-Back | Send device to manufacturer for refurbishment or recycling | Ensures responsible handling; often free | May have geographic restrictions; limited to brand devices |
Retailer Programs | Drop off at store or mail-in; trade-in options available | Convenient; potential monetary incentives | Varied acceptance criteria; some fees may apply |
Certified E-Waste Recycler | Professional dismantling and material recovery | Maximizes material recovery; safe hazardous waste disposal | May require shipping; less direct consumer interaction |
Donation/Resale | Device reused by another user | Extends device life; reduces waste | Device must be functional; privacy concerns if not wiped properly |
Environmental and Economic Benefits of Phone Recycling
Recycling phones provides significant environmental benefits by reducing the demand for raw materials and minimizing e-waste. Extracting precious metals such as gold, silver, and copper from recycled devices reduces the need for mining, which is energy-intensive and environmentally damaging. Proper recycling also prevents hazardous materials like lead, mercury, and cadmium from contaminating soil and water.
Economically, phone recycling supports the recovery of valuable materials that can be reused in manufacturing new electronics, contributing to a circular economy. It also creates jobs in the recycling and refurbishment industries. Furthermore, trading in or recycling phones can offset the cost of purchasing new devices.
Benefits include:
- Conservation of natural resources through material recovery
- Reduction in greenhouse gas emissions from mining and manufacturing
- Prevention of toxic waste contamination
- Support for sustainable economic growth and job creation
- Cost savings through trade-in credits and reuse of components
These advantages highlight the importance of choosing responsible recycling methods to maximize positive outcomes for both the environment and the economy.

Dismantling and Material Recovery
Once collected, phones undergo dismantling and processing to recover reusable components and raw materials:
Step | Description | Materials Recovered |
---|---|---|
Manual Disassembly | Phones are manually separated into parts such as batteries, circuit boards, screens, and casings. | Batteries, metals, plastics, glass |
Battery Removal and Processing | Batteries are extracted and processed separately due to hazardous components. | Nickel, lithium, cobalt |
Shredding and Sorting | Remaining parts are shredded and sorted using magnetic, optical, and density separation techniques. | Precious metals (gold, silver, palladium), copper, rare earth elements |
Chemical Treatment | Chemical processes extract valuable metals from shredded materials. | Refined metals for reuse in electronics manufacturing |
Final Disposal and Environmental Compliance
Materials that cannot be recycled are disposed of following environmental regulations to minimize ecological harm:
- Hazardous Waste Management: Proper handling of toxic substances such as lead and mercury.
- Landfill Restrictions: Compliance with laws that restrict electronic waste from landfill disposal.
- Environmental Reporting: Certified recyclers maintain documentation to demonstrate regulatory compliance.

Frequently Asked Questions (FAQs)
What are the first steps to take before recycling a phone?
Before recycling, back up your data, perform a factory reset to erase personal information, and remove any SIM or memory cards.
Where can I recycle my old phone safely?
You can recycle phones at authorized electronic waste centers, carrier stores, manufacturer take-back programs, or certified recycling facilities.
Are there any environmental benefits to recycling phones?
Yes, recycling phones reduces electronic waste, conserves natural resources, and prevents hazardous materials from contaminating the environment.
Can I trade in my phone instead of recycling it?
Many manufacturers and retailers offer trade-in programs that provide credit or discounts in exchange for your old phone, which is then refurbished or recycled responsibly.
What happens to phones after they are collected for recycling?
Phones are sorted, dismantled, and valuable materials like metals and plastics are recovered and reused, while hazardous components are disposed of safely.
Is it safe to recycle phones with batteries still inside?
Yes, but it is important to use certified recyclers who handle batteries properly to prevent fire hazards and environmental damage.
